Not OP but the infamous 'giraffe camo' from planetside 2 is a good example. It was notorious for a while before devs had to change it because by putting on the camo with certain cosmetics and using cross faction weapons you could fool players into thinking you were friendly upon first glance
lets not forget that the first paid dota2 map made seeing the path between trees way easier than normal players could
